A former Central Regional Chairman of the National Democratic Congress (NDC) has urged his party to stop trying to convince the Electoral Commission (EC) to rescind its decision of compiling a new voters' register.
According to him, they (NDC) can go to the moon and back; nothing will change the EC's mind.
Citing the Deputy Chairman of the EC in charge of Operations, Samuel Tettey and Director of Electoral Services at the Commission, Dr. Serebour Quaicoe who according to him, are very experienced at their work, he said "they will not give in . . . I’m telling my party, they will not give in . . . no matter what we do, they will compile a new voters' register."

Some political parties including the NDC under the umbrella: Inter-Party resistance against the New voters' register have vowed to resist the EC's decision.
According to the group, they will continue to hold demonstrations countrywide until the EC changes its mind.
The first protest was in Tamale and the second in the Ashanti regional capital, Kumasi.
